Exactly How Does Photodynamic Therapy (PDT) Job?
Photodynamic therapy (PDT) combines a light-sensitive medicine with unique light to kill malignant and precancerous cells. Your physician places the medication on your skin or inside your eye and then radiates a light on the treatment location.
This mix kills cancerous cells and spares healthy cells. Yale Medication pulmonologist George Eapen, M.D., discusses how this works.
The Photosensitizer
Photodynamic treatment (PDT) makes use of a mix of light and a medicine called a photosensitizer to kill cancerous or precancerous cells and extra healthy and balanced tissue. You get a shot of the photosensitizer, which is after that triggered by light in your body. The photosensitizer is taken in by both healthy and malignant cells yet isn't hazardous up until it is activated by the light.
Light-absorbing molecules, called photosensitizers, are located in plants and pets, including humans. There are several photosensitizers, however many are able to soak up a details variety of light wavelengths.
Once the photosensitizer is revealed to a light with a coordinating spectral array, it's transformed from its ground state into an excited singlet state. This allows it to transfer energy to molecular oxygen, creating singlet oxygen and complimentary radicals that mediate cellular poisoning.
The Light
During treatment, an unique light is radiated on the area where the photosensitizer was used. This light triggers the drug and damages cancer cells or precancerous cells that it has actually targeted.
The medications that are used in photodynamic treatment have different absorption residential or commercial properties and some of them might take hours to leave normal cells yet stay longer in cancer cells or precancer cells. This process permits the physician to target cancer cells much more specifically than various other types of therapies that utilize visible light, such as lasers or electrocautery [54]
Photodynamic treatment can treat the earliest places of sunlight damage called actinic keratosis and can reduce skin cancer cells advancement in people at high threat for establishing the condition. It is likewise an option for some people with wet kind age-related macular deterioration, which is a common source of loss of central vision in older grownups. It can not bring back the loss of vision caused by this illness, but it can reduce the progression of uncommon blood vessel development that triggers wet AMD.
The Activation
Photodynamic treatment (PDT) uses a medicine and light to treat cancer cells and various other skin problem. It targets precancerous cells and eliminates them. Unlike other cancer cells treatments that melt and destroy, this therapy kills precancerous cells while saving healthy cells.
The photosensitizer is delivered right into the skin through topical, dental or intravenous administration. It is taken in by the lump cells and activated when revealed to light of a certain wavelength. This triggers a series of photochemical reactions that produces responsive oxygen types (ROS) that damages tumor cells and kill cancer cells.
PDT is frequently utilized to deal with actinic keratoses and in situ squamous cell cancer (Bowen disease). It can likewise be made use of to treat various other types of skin cancer cells, consisting of superficial basic cell carcinoma. It can be utilized alone or with various other treatments, such as surgical procedure or radiation. It can even diminish lumps in the lungs, allowing surgical procedure or other treatment to be secure and effective.
The Therapy
PDT functions best in little uncommon areas of cells that a source of light can reach, such as the skin, eyes, mouth or food pipeline (gullet) and lungs. It is also utilized to deal with precancerous growths, such as laser hair removal actinic keratoses, which are sun-damaged cells that can become cancer cells.
Doctors provide the photosensitizer as a lotion or shot, and then radiate a light on the therapy area. The light destroys the irregular cells. While healthy and balanced cells absorb the photosensitizer, it stays much longer in malignant cells.
After the procedure, your body naturally takes care of the dead cells. Patients with lung cancer might experience divulging blood or have a bronchoscopy to clear the lungs of the dead tissue. Sometimes, your medical professionals may utilize a bronchoscopy to eliminate the photosensitizer from the lungs too if it causes major signs. It is necessary to stay indoors and make use of sunscreen when you go outside while the photosensitizer remains in your system.
